NGC1349 (Galaxy)

From South El Monte , NGC1349 is visible in the morning sky, becoming accessible around 00:19, when it reaches an altitude of 21° above your eastern horizon. It will then reach its highest point in the sky at 04:44, 60° above your southern horizon. It will be lost to dawn twilight around 05:33, 58° above your south-western horizon.
